{ "dataset_name": "DesignBench-Truss", "version": "1.0", "description": "DesignBench is a benchmark for evaluating LLM capabilities in iterative structural engineering design. The truss domain uses finite element analysis (FEA) via trussme as the reward oracle. Each problem asks a model to minimize truss mass while satisfying buckling and yielding factor-of-safety constraints.", "num_problems": 10, "num_examples": 5000, "splits": { "benchmark": { "num_problems": 10, "num_examples": 5000, "purpose": "HuggingFace public benchmark — NEVER used for training" } }, "grammar_actions": [ "SCALE_PARAM", "SCALE_MULTI_PARAM", "ADD_MEMBER" ], "metrics": { "feasibility_rate": "fraction of episodes reaching is_feasible=True", "mass_reduction": "(initial_mass - final_mass) / initial_mass", "grammar_validity_rate": "fraction of steps with parseable grammar actions", "avg_steps_to_feasibility": "mean episode length when feasible", "overall_score": "weighted composite of design_correctness(0.5) + structural_validity(0.25) + reasoning_quality(0.15) + grammar_compliance(0.10)" } }
